Output bbafd8b2e152da9ba5b41e375041ebfcfd59ed0e7f2a105e022f91e9515fea90:1

value
22307956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d8616007ce997220358d1fd1dcac4b8e4c8c1e OP_EQUAL
address
3MBj4mvmHB2cfPtSEHkfZ9vimSjH7EdB2F
transaction
bbafd8b2e152da9ba5b41e375041ebfcfd59ed0e7f2a105e022f91e9515fea90
spent
true